1. 前言
在Linux中,编辑是我们经常需要做的事情之一。编辑器经常需要我们输入大量的文本,因此,一旦我们完成了编辑工作,安全地退出编辑器就变得非常重要。本文将介绍一些在Linux中安全退出编辑的技巧。
2. 使用Vi编辑器
i. 保存并退出
在Vi编辑器中,我们可以使用以下命令来保存并退出:
:wq
这个命令会将当前文件保存并退出编辑器。
在保存之前,我们可以使用以下命令来检查当前文件的状态:
:q
如果文件没有被修改,Vi编辑器会直接退出。如果文件被修改了,Vi编辑器会提示我们保存文件或者放弃修改。
ii. 只保存不退出
有时候,我们只想保存当前文件但不退出编辑器。这可以通过以下命令来完成:
:w
这个命令将会保存当前文件,但不退出编辑器。我们可以在保存之后继续对文件进行编辑。
iii. 放弃修改并退出
假设我们对当前文件进行了修改,但是并不想将修改保存下来,只想退出编辑器。可以通过以下命令来实现:
:q!
这个命令会放弃对当前文件的修改并退出编辑器。请注意,这会导致我们失去对文件的任何修改。
3. 使用Nano编辑器
i. 保存并退出
在Nano编辑器中,我们可以使用以下快捷键组合来保存并退出编辑器:
Ctrl + O
这个组合键会将当前文件保存,并使用原文件名退出编辑器。
ii. 只退出不保存
如果我们对当前文件进行了修改,但不想保存这些修改,只想退出编辑器,可以使用以下快捷键组合:
Ctrl + X
这个组合键会提示我们是否保存修改。如果我们选择不保存,编辑器会直接退出。
iii. 放弃所有修改
假设我们对文件进行了大量的修改,但是想放弃所有的修改,并直接退出编辑器,可以使用以下组合键:
Ctrl + C
这个组合键会取消所有修改并退出编辑器。
4. 总结
在Linux中,安全退出编辑器是一项非常重要的技巧。本文介绍了在Vi和Nano编辑器中如何安全退出编辑器的方法。无论是保存并退出、只保存不退出还是放弃修改并退出,我们都可以通过简单的命令或组合键来实现这些操作。
通过掌握这些技巧,我们可以更加高效地进行编辑工作,并避免因为不正确地退出编辑器而导致的数据丢失。